Frequently Asked Questions
How does the 6.5 Creedmoor perform at long range compared to .308 Winchester?
The 6.5 Creedmoor offers a significant ballistic advantage over .308 Winchester at extended distances. It features a higher ballistic coefficient, less wind drift, and a flatter trajectory, making it capable of consistent first-round hits at 800–1,000+ yards. With the REPR MKII-SC's 22" barrel, the cartridge reaches its full velocity potential, maximizing both energy and accuracy at long range.
What makes the LWRC REPR MKII-SC different from a standard AR-10 platform?
Unlike traditional AR-10 rifles that use a direct-impingement gas system, the LWRC REPR MKII-SC employs a short-stroke piston operating system. This design keeps carbon and heat out of the receiver, resulting in cooler, cleaner, and more reliable operation during high round-count sessions. LWRC also incorporates a fully ambidextrous lower, a cold-hammer-forged barrel, and a nickel-phosphate-coated bolt carrier group for enhanced durability.
